Job purpose
The incumbent of this position will participate in the design and rollout of training and skills development programs across the organization. They will be responsible for developing the training calendar for stores, the distribution center, and the head office. They will also be responsible for ensuring alignment between employees’ skills development and the company’s business strategy, and more specifically with the Human Resources strategy.
Key Responsibilities
- Contribute to the design, development, and implementation of the skills development framework and organizational development programs.
- Implement training programs based on identified needs, ensuring quality standards and timelines are met.
- Analyze training and development needs and provide relevant recommendations.
- Develop and deliver a variety of courses, workshops, and learning modules (both in-person and online), tailored to team needs.
- Build and manage partnerships with external training providers and organizations offering professional or financial support (e.g., grants).
- Collaborate closely with managers to maximize the impact of training and development initiatives.
- Participate in planning and implementing change management initiatives, particularly in technology-related projects in collaboration with the IT team.
- Contribute to training and adoption strategies that support transitions to new tools or processes.
- Coordinate all activities related to training: participant lists, invitations, communications, logistics.
- Produce analyses, reports, and statistics for training programs and follow up with managers as needed.
- Develop and manage the succession program by identifying high potential employees and supporting their growth through tailored development initiatives.
- Design and lead initiatives that promote an inclusive and equitable work environment and monitor related DEI performance indicators.
- Propose innovative ideas for talent and organizational development and stay informed about emerging trends.
- Contribute to special projects led by the Human Resources department.

About La Vie En Rose
Founded in 1985, Boutique la Vie en Rose Inc. has stood out as a Canadian leader in the lingerie, sleepwear and swimwear since its acquisition by François Roberge in 1996 and the acquistion of Bikini Village in 2015. La Vie en Rose focuses on providing people with high-quality and affordable undergarments, lingerie, loungewear, sleepwear, swimwear and beachwear. Bikini Village positions itself as the destination of choice for the best selection of internationally renowned branded swimwear, beachwear and accessories for women and men.
Based in Montreal, the company has over 4 600 employees and more than 287 stores across Canada under the two separate brands. We celebrate our customers through products that fit real life and provide comfort, while making shopping fun and effortless. Boutique la Vie en Rose Inc. is a true Canadian success story. It has been growing internationally since 2004 with the opening of nearly 400 stores in 19 countries.
